C# में डेटा प्रकार: Double, पूर्णांक, फ्लोट, वर्ण
C# में डेटा प्रकार क्या हैं?
C# भाषा बेसिक डेटा प्रकारों के एक सेट के साथ आती है। इन डेटा प्रकारों का उपयोग उन मानों को बनाने के लिए किया जाता है जिनका उपयोग किसी एप्लिकेशन के भीतर किया जाता है। आइए C# में उपलब्ध बुनियादी डेटा प्रकारों का पता लगाएं। प्रत्येक उदाहरण के लिए, हम अपने Program.cs फ़ाइल में केवल मुख्य फ़ंक्शन को संशोधित करेंगे।
1) पूर्णांक
पूर्णांक डेटा प्रकारों का उपयोग संख्याओं के साथ काम करने के लिए किया जाता है। इस मामले में, संख्याएँ 10, 20 या 30 जैसी पूर्ण संख्याएँ होती हैं। C# में, डेटाटाइप को निम्न द्वारा दर्शाया जाता है Int32 कीवर्डनीचे एक उदाहरण दिया गया है कि इस डेटाटाइप का उपयोग कैसे किया जा सकता है। हमारे उदाहरण में, हम num नामक एक Int32 वैरिएबल परिभाषित करेंगे। फिर हम वैरिएबल को एक Integer मान असाइन करेंगे और फिर उसे उसी के अनुसार प्रदर्शित करेंगे।
using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Threading.Tasks; namespace DemoApplication { class Program { static void Main(string[] args) { Int32 num=30; Console.Write(num); Console.ReadKey(); } } }
कोड स्पष्टीकरण:-
- Int32 डेटा प्रकार को num नामक एक पूर्णांक चर घोषित करने के लिए निर्दिष्ट किया जाता है। फिर चर को 30 का मान दिया जाता है।
- अंत में कंसोल पर संख्या प्रदर्शित करने के लिए console.write फ़ंक्शन का उपयोग किया जाता है।
यदि उपरोक्त कोड ठीक से प्रविष्ट किया गया है और प्रोग्राम सफलतापूर्वक निष्पादित हुआ है, तो निम्न आउटपुट प्रदर्शित होगा।
आउटपुट:
आउटपुट से, आप स्पष्ट रूप से देख सकते हैं कि कंसोल में num नामक Integer variable प्रदर्शित किया गया था
2) Double
दशमलव के साथ काम करने के लिए डबल डेटा टाइप का उपयोग किया जाता है। इस मामले में, संख्याएँ 10.11, 20.22 या 30.33 जैसी पूर्ण संख्याएँ होती हैं। C# में, डेटाटाइप को कीवर्ड “ द्वारा दर्शाया जाता हैDouble“. नीचे इस डेटाटाइप का एक उदाहरण दिया गया है।
हमारे उदाहरण में, हम num नामक एक डबल वैरिएबल परिभाषित करेंगे। फिर हम एक असाइन करेंगे Double चर में मान जोड़ें और फिर उसे तदनुसार प्रदर्शित करें।
using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Threading.Tasks; namespace DemoApplication { class Program { static void Main(string[] args) { double num=30.33; Console.Write(num); Console.ReadKey(); } } }
कोड स्पष्टीकरण:-
- डबल डेटा प्रकार को डबल प्रकार घोषित करने के लिए निर्दिष्ट किया जाता है परिवर्तनशील num कहा जाता है। फिर चर को 30.33 का मान दिया जाता है।
- अंत में कंसोल पर संख्या प्रदर्शित करने के लिए console.write फ़ंक्शन का उपयोग किया जाता है।
यदि उपरोक्त कोड ठीक से प्रविष्ट किया गया है और प्रोग्राम सफलतापूर्वक निष्पादित हुआ है, तो निम्न आउटपुट प्रदर्शित होगा।
आउटपुट:
आउटपुट से, आप स्पष्ट रूप से देख सकते हैं कि कंसोल में num नामक डबल वेरिएबल प्रदर्शित किया गया था
3) बूलियन
बूलियन डेटा प्रकार का उपयोग बूलियन मानों के साथ काम करने के लिए किया जाता है सत्य और असत्यC# में, डेटाटाइप को Boolean कीवर्ड द्वारा दर्शाया जाता है। नीचे इस डेटाटाइप का उपयोग करने का एक उदाहरण दिया गया है।
हमारे उदाहरण में, हम 'स्थिति' नामक एक बूलियन चर परिभाषित करेंगे। फिर हम चर को एक बूलियन मान निर्दिष्ट करेंगे और फिर उसे तदनुसार प्रदर्शित करेंगे।
using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Threading.Tasks; namespace DemoApplication { class Program { static void Main(string[] args) { Boolean status=true; Console.Write(status); Console.ReadKey(); } } }
कोड स्पष्टीकरण:-
- बूलियन डेटा प्रकार को 'स्थिति' नामक बूलियन चर घोषित करने के लिए निर्दिष्ट किया जाता है। फिर चर को सत्य/असत्य का मान निर्दिष्ट किया जाता है।
- अंत में कंसोल पर बूलियन मान प्रदर्शित करने के लिए console.write फ़ंक्शन का उपयोग किया जाता है।
यदि उपरोक्त कोड ठीक से दर्ज किया गया है और प्रोग्राम सफलतापूर्वक निष्पादित हुआ है, तो आउटपुट प्रदर्शित किया जाएगा।
आउटपुट:
आउटपुट से, आप स्पष्ट रूप से देख सकते हैं कि बूलियन वैरिएबल जो true के बराबर है, कंसोल में प्रदर्शित किया गया था
4) स्ट्रिंग
स्ट्रिंग डेटा प्रकार का उपयोग स्ट्रिंग मानों के साथ काम करने के लिए किया जाता है। C# में, डेटाटाइप को 'स्ट्रिंग' कीवर्ड द्वारा दर्शाया जाता है। नीचे इस डेटाटाइप का एक उदाहरण दिया गया है।
हमारे उदाहरण में, हम 'message' नामक एक स्ट्रिंग वैरिएबल परिभाषित करेंगे। फिर हम वैरिएबल को एक स्ट्रिंग मान असाइन करेंगे और फिर उसे तदनुसार प्रदर्शित करेंगे।
using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Threading.Tasks; namespace DemoApplication { class program { static void Main(string[] args) { String message="Hello"; Console.Write(message); Console.ReadKey(); } } }
कोड स्पष्टीकरण:-
- स्ट्रिंग डेटा प्रकार को संदेश नामक स्ट्रिंग वैरिएबल घोषित करने के लिए निर्दिष्ट किया जाता है। फिर वैरिएबल को “हैलो” का मान दिया जाता है।
- अंत में, कंसोल पर स्ट्रिंग मान प्रदर्शित करने के लिए console.write फ़ंक्शन का उपयोग किया जाता है।
यदि उपरोक्त कोड ठीक से दर्ज किया गया है और प्रोग्राम सफलतापूर्वक निष्पादित हुआ है, तो आउटपुट प्रदर्शित किया जाएगा।
आउटपुट:
आउटपुट से, आप स्पष्ट रूप से देख सकते हैं कि message नामक स्ट्रिंग वेरिएबल कंसोल में प्रदर्शित किया गया था